Neurocognitive Triggers in Winter Crafts

Preschoolers’ brains are primed for rapid synaptic pruning and myelination during structured play. Winter crafts, when designed with developmental intent, exploit this plasticity. The repetitive motion of folding paper or layering textures activates the parietal lobe, sharpening spatial reasoning. Meanwhile, the act of choosing colors, textures, and forms engages the prefrontal cortex, fostering decision-making and symbolic thinking. A 2023 longitudinal study from the University of Oslo tracked 300 children aged 3–5 during winter craft sessions; results showed a 27% improvement in divergent thinking scores after consistent engagement, compared to peers with minimal creative input.

  • Multi-sensory materials—sandpaper, cotton balls, washable paints—stimulate cross-modal integration, reinforcing neural connectivity.
  • Open-ended projects, like building a “snow fort” from recycled cardboard and cotton, encourage narrative construction beyond physical creation.
  • Imperfect outcomes—melted glue, misaligned snowflakes—teach resilience by modeling that creativity thrives in iteration, not perfection.

The Paradox of Structure and Spontaneity

Critics often dismiss structured crafts as overly prescriptive, but the most effective winter projects balance scaffolding with freedom. Consider the “collage forest” activity: children receive a pre-cut tree shape, a palette of autumnal and winter textures, and are invited to “build a winter wood.” This framework provides cognitive anchors—boundaries within which imagination flourishes. It’s not rigid; it’s guided exploration. The hidden mechanics? Cognitive load theory suggests that clear parameters reduce anxiety, freeing working memory for creative synthesis. Data from the National Association for the Education of Young Children (NAEYC) shows that children in guided craft settings demonstrate 40% greater focus and 35% higher originality in follow-up open-ended tasks.

Yet resistance persists. Some educators frame craft time as “wasted” screen time, but research contradicts this. A 2022 meta-analysis in *Early Childhood Research Quarterly* found that high-quality, process-oriented crafts correlate strongly with improved executive function—especially in children from low-stimulation home environments. The key is not time, but tempo: 20–30 minutes of focused, sensorially rich creation outperforms passive entertainment in cognitive outcomes.

Challenges and the Cost of Simplification

Scaling creative winter crafts faces real-world hurdles. Safety regulations limit material choices—non-toxicity is non-negotiable, but restricts experimentation. Budget constraints lead to mass-produced kits that sacrifice depth for cost, diluting developmental impact. Moreover, over-reliance on adult direction risks stifling autonomy; craft time must be child-led, not scripted. A 2023 audit by the American Craft Council found that only 12% of commercially available winter kits fully support creative risk-taking, highlighting a gap between promise and practice.

The path forward demands intentionality: educators and caregivers must prioritize open-ended, multi-sensory experiences over polished outputs. It means valuing a child’s “messy” snow sculpture as much as a “perfect” paper chain—and recognizing that chaos, in controlled doses, is where breakthroughs happen.
